New Trail Head Maps and Posts Installed

Larry, Bob and Alice plus Gordon installed maps on posts at Gould-White (On Randall Road), Vinger-Venable (on Berlin Road), and Danforth Lane (at the cul-de-sac).


47 MPH gust brings a tree down near Lime Kiln

Bob and Alice Roemer cleared this blow down caused  by the winds in late April/Early May 2021.


Bridges Fixed at Annie Moore

Greg repaired some broken boards on the long bridge through the swamp at Annie Moore.  However the underlying wood is rotting and needs to be replaced. The Trails Committee will add this to their project list.
